YU Televentures is an Indian consumer electronics brand founded on 18 December, 2014 as a joint venture of Cyanogen Inc. and Micromax Informatics Limited. YU holds official Cyanogen OS rights in India and Micromax co-founder Rahul Sharma owns 99.9% of the stake in YU. The first mobile under this brand 'YU' running on Cyanogen OS was named 'YUreka', which although being a cheap mobile phone, got a good response because of high specifications. Apart from Smartphones, other accersories that have launched under the brand YU are YUFit- a fitness tracking band, YUPix- a portable mobile printer, jYUice- a powerbank and HealthYU- a pocket health tracker.
